Comparing Tanzania with Belmont Cragin, Illinois

Compare Climate information for Tanzania and Belmont Cragin, Illinois

Is Tanzania warmer or hotter than Belmont Cragin, Illinois?

On average across the year, yes, Tanzania is hotter than Belmont Cragin, Illinois . Tanzania has an average temperature of 25°C/77°F and Belmont Cragin, Illinois has an average temperature of 12°C/54°F.

Tanzania's hottest month is January, with an average maximum temperature of 31°C/88°F, which is hotter than Belmont Cragin, Illinois's hottest month (July, with an average maximum temperature of 30°C/86°F).

Is Tanzania colder or cooler than Belmont Cragin, Illinois?

On average across the year, no, Tanzania is not colder than Belmont Cragin, Illinois . Tanzania has an average minimum temperature of 20°C/68°F and Belmont Cragin, Illinois has an average minimum temperature of 7°C/45°F.



Tanzania's coldest month is July, with an average minimum temperature of 18°C/64°F, which is not colder than Belmont Cragin, Illinois's coldest month (January, with an average minimum temperature of -7°C/19°F).

Does Tanzania have more rain than Belmont Cragin, Illinois?

On average across the year, no, Tanzania has less rain than Belmont Cragin, Illinois. Tanzania has an average annual rainfall of 706mm and Belmont Cragin, Illinois has an average annual rainfall of 1012mm.

Tanzania's wettest month is April, with an average monthly rainfall of 123mm, which is drier than Belmont Cragin, Illinois's wettest month (May, with an average monthly rainfall of 133mm).
